! Why This Training Matters

Falls from ladders are one of the leading causes of fatal and serious injuries in the UK construction industry. Every year, workers are killed or permanently injured from ladder falls that could have been prevented with proper selection, inspection, and use.

The Work at Height Regulations 2005 require that ladders are only used where the risk assessment shows that other equipment is not justified — and that when ladders are used, they are used safely. This course covers how to select, inspect, position, and use ladders correctly on OBR Construction sites.

Note: This course covers portable ladders and stepladders. Fixed access ladders and scaffolding are covered separately under the Work at Height module.

1 When Is It Appropriate to Use a Ladder?

Under the Work at Height Regulations 2005, ladders are not always the right choice. The hierarchy of controls requires that safer alternatives are considered first. A ladder should only be used when a risk assessment confirms it is suitable for the task.

Ladders are NOT appropriate when:
  • The task requires both hands for extended periods
  • Heavy or bulky materials need to be carried up or down
  • The duration at height exceeds 30 minutes continuously
  • Significant side loading or sideways reach is required
  • The surface is unsuitable for safe footing at the base
  • Weather conditions make use unsafe (high winds, ice, rain)
Safer alternatives to consider first: Mobile scaffold tower, mobile elevated work platform (MEWP), traditional scaffolding, podium steps, or platform steps. The HSE expects employers to justify the use of a ladder rather than a safer alternative.

2 Types of Ladders and Their Uses

Different ladder types are suited to different tasks. Using the wrong type increases risk significantly.

Single/Straight Ladder

A single-section ladder. Must be leaned against a stable surface. Used for access to roofs, scaffolding, and elevated areas. Must extend at least 1 metre above the landing point.

Extension Ladder

Two or more sections that slide to extend. Must have sufficient overlap between sections as per the manufacturer guidance. Most common ladder type on construction sites.

Stepladder

Self-supporting A-frame ladder. Suitable for light, short-duration tasks where leaning against a surface is not possible. Must be fully open and locked before use. Not suitable for sideways work.

Combination Ladder

Can be used as a stepladder, extension ladder, or stairway ladder. Versatile but heavier. Must only be used in the configuration it is designed for — check manufacturer instructions.

Ladder classes:
  • Class 1 (Industrial) — rated to 175kg. For professional and trade use on construction sites. All OBR ladders must be Class 1 minimum.
  • Class EN 131 (Professional) — rated to 150kg. Suitable for trade use.
  • Class 3 (Domestic) — NOT suitable for construction site use. Never use domestic ladders on OBR sites.

3 Pre-Use Inspection

Every ladder must be inspected before each use. A damaged or defective ladder can fail without warning. Never use a ladder that fails inspection — tag it out of service and report it immediately.

Never: Repair a damaged ladder yourself with tape, wire, or improvised fixings. A repaired ladder must be returned to the manufacturer or supplier for assessment. If in doubt, take it out of service.

4 Correct Positioning and Securing

Incorrect positioning is one of the most common causes of ladder accidents. A correctly positioned ladder is stable and safe — a poorly positioned one can slip or topple with no warning.

1:4
For every 4 metres of height, the base must be 1 metre out from the wall
75° angle from horizontal — the correct working angle for all leaning ladders

Common Mistakes

  • Overreaching to avoid moving the ladder
  • Using a ladder at the wrong angle
  • Standing on the top two rungs
  • Climbing with hands full
  • Using a domestic or Class 3 ladder on site
  • Not securing the ladder before use
  • Using a damaged ladder

Stepladder Specific Rules

  • Always fully open and lock the spreader bar
  • Never work from the top platform unless it has a suitable handrail
  • Never use the back section of a stepladder as a climbing surface
  • Do not lean a stepladder against a wall and use it as a straight ladder
  • Position so work is directly in front — avoid sideways working
Overreaching is the single biggest cause of ladder accidents. It takes less than a second for a ladder to slide sideways when the user leans out. Always move the ladder — it takes 2 minutes and could save your life.

6 Key Summary

DO

  • Inspect the ladder before every use
  • Use Class 1 or EN 131 ladders only on site
  • Position at the correct 75° angle (1:4 ratio)
  • Extend at least 1 metre above the landing point
  • Secure the ladder at the top or base
  • Maintain three points of contact at all times
  • Move the ladder rather than overreaching
  • Face the ladder when climbing and descending

DON'T

  • Use a damaged or defective ladder
  • Use domestic (Class 3) ladders on site
  • Stand on the top two rungs
  • Overreach beyond the stiles
  • Carry tools or materials while climbing
  • Use a ladder in high winds or icy conditions
  • Place the base on unstable surfaces
  • Lean against guttering or plastic fascia
Remember: Ladders are a last resort under the Work at Height Regulations — always consider a safer alternative first. When a ladder is the right tool, use it correctly every time.
